U.S. Model 1836 Flintlock Johnson Contract Pistol
This flintlock pistol is one of approximately 18,000 Model 1836 pistols manufactured by Robert Johnson of Middletown, Connecticut between 1836 and 1844. Standard U.S./Johnson lock plate markings with the date 1838. Inspection and proof marks are stamped on the left rear of the barrel. The left stock flat is marked with two clear oval cartouches.
BBL: 8 1/2 inch round
Stock: walnut
Gauge: 54
Finish: bright/casehardened
Grips:
Serial Number: NSN
Condition: Fine. The metal surfaces have been cleaned bright and there is some scattered minor pitting, with some deeper pitting on the backstrap. The stock is very fine with some minor dings and scratches. The cartouches are clear. Mechanically excellent.
